Re: DERREN BROWN - PREDICTING THE LOTTERY NUMBERS
Derren and his company are nothing short of brilliant. Derren himself is charming and appealing and has great "wearability," to coin a word. He has not worn out his welcome with the public which is, in itself, a rare commodity. Johnny Carson was one of the few performers in this country who had that sort of performing persona.
It was interesting to see how cleverly Brown & Company involved large groups of people in an entertaining and believable manner to "explain" how he pulled off the prediction.
This is far superior to a headline prediction which, if tragedy struck on the day of the reveal could have massive repercussions on the performer. This was a brilliant way out of that potential dilemma.
I did not see the Blaine special, but whoever scheduled it to follow Derren did not do Blaine a favor as the contrast between the two does not work well for David.
